Understanding EV Charger Levels

Before diving into the installation process, it's crucial to understand the different levels of EV chargers available. These levels dictate the charging speed and the type of electrical connection required. Primarily, there are three levels: Level 1, Level 2, and DC Fast Charging (Level 3). Level 1 charging is the slowest and uses a standard 120V household outlet. It typically adds only 3-5 miles of range per hour, making it suitable only for overnight charging for plug-in hybrids or as a backup option. Level 2 charging, on the other hand, utilizes a 240V outlet, similar to those used for electric dryers or ovens. This provides a much faster charging rate, adding 12-35 miles of range per hour. Level 2 chargers are the most common choice for home installations in Winnetka, as they offer a balance of speed and affordability. DC Fast Charging (Level 3) is primarily found at public charging stations and requires a high-voltage DC power source. While these chargers can add significant range in a short amount of time, they are generally not suitable for residential installations due to their high cost and electrical requirements.

Assessing Your Home's Electrical Capacity

One of the most critical steps in preparing for an EV charger installation is assessing your home's electrical capacity. A Level 2 charger requires a dedicated 240V circuit, and your home's electrical panel must be able to handle the additional load. This involves checking the amperage rating of your main electrical panel and determining if there is sufficient capacity to safely accommodate the new circuit. In some cases, homeowners may need to upgrade their electrical panel to a higher amperage rating to avoid overloading the system. This is particularly common in older homes or those with significant electrical loads already. A qualified electrician can perform a load calculation to accurately assess your home's electrical capacity and determine the necessary upgrades. This assessment will also identify any potential wiring issues or code violations that need to be addressed before the installation can proceed.

Choosing the Right EV Charger

Selecting the appropriate EV charger for your needs involves considering several factors, including charging speed, features, and budget. As mentioned earlier, Level 2 chargers are the most common choice for residential installations. Within Level 2 chargers, there are variations in amperage and charging speed. Higher amperage chargers will deliver faster charging rates, but they also require a higher amperage circuit. It's important to match the charger's amperage to your vehicle's charging capabilities to maximize efficiency. In addition to charging speed, consider the features offered by different chargers. Some chargers come with smart features, such as Wi-Fi connectivity, mobile app control, and energy monitoring. These features allow you to track your charging usage, schedule charging times to take advantage of off-peak electricity rates, and receive notifications when your vehicle is fully charged. Safety is another crucial consideration. Look for chargers that are UL-listed or have undergone similar safety certifications. This ensures that the charger has been tested and meets industry safety standards.

The EV Charger Installation Process

The EV charger installation process typically involves several steps, starting with obtaining the necessary permits and ending with testing the charger to ensure it's functioning correctly. Hiring a qualified electrician is crucial to ensure that the installation is done safely and in compliance with local codes. Here's a general overview of the installation process:

  1. Permit Acquisition: Obtain the necessary permits from the Winnetka Building Department. This may involve submitting electrical plans and specifications.
  2. Electrical Work: The electrician will install a dedicated 240V circuit from your electrical panel to the location where the charger will be installed. This may involve running new wiring and installing a new circuit breaker.
  3. Charger Mounting: The charger will be securely mounted to a wall or pedestal, depending on the model and your preferences.
  4. Wiring Connection: The electrician will connect the charger to the 240V circuit, ensuring that all connections are properly tightened and insulated.
  5. Testing and Inspection: After the installation is complete, the electrician will test the charger to ensure it's functioning correctly. The installation will also be inspected by a local building inspector to ensure compliance with codes.
It is very important to use a qualified and licensed electrician with experience installing EV chargers.

Cost Considerations for EV Charger Installation

The cost of EV charger installation can vary depending on several factors, including the type of charger, the complexity of the electrical work, and local labor rates. The cost of the charger itself can range from a few hundred dollars to over a thousand dollars for high-end models with smart features. The electrical work can add significantly to the overall cost, especially if your home requires an electrical panel upgrade. The cost of labor will also vary depending on the electrician's rates and the amount of time required for the installation. Be sure to get quotes from multiple electricians and compare their prices and services before making a decision. Also, investigate if there are any state or local incentives that can help offset the cost of the installation. While the initial cost of installation may seem high, consider the long-term savings on fuel costs and the convenience of charging your vehicle at home.
